The opportunity
We are seeking a skilled and versatile Salesforce Developer/Administrator to join the Elders Insurance Salesforce Team. In this role you will be responsible for designing developing and maintaining Salesforce platform along with its custom solutions. You will also be required to perform essential administrative tasks to ensure the effective management and optimisation of our Salesforce environment.
Your new role
As a Salesforce Developer/Administrator your key responsibilities will include:
Design and implement customised solutions within the Salesforce platform including Flows Apex Visualforce Lightning Web Components (LWC) and Salesforce APIs
Develop and maintain integrations between Salesforce and other systems using REST/SOAP APIs
Ensure adherence to Salesforce best practices and coding standards including proper deployment practices (e.g using Change Sets GitHub Copado Salesforce DX or CI/CD tools)
Perform code reviews debugging and testing to maintain highquality solutions
Manage Salesforce user accounts roles profiles permissions and security settings
Configure standard and custom objects page layouts record types workflows validation rules and automation processes
Conduct regular system health checks including monitoring system performance and proactively identifying potential issues.
Provide technical guidance to team members and stakeholders and monitor and solve cases in a timely fashion ensuring user satisfaction
Prepare and maintain documentation related to system architecture configuration and processes.
About you
To be successful in this role you previous experience as a Salesforce Developer and Administrator and will have handson working knowledge in a similar role. You will have proven experience in participating and completing endtoend Salesforce projects and will have an eagerness to learn and grow in your next role.
You will also have:
Proven experience in Salesforce development (Apex Visualforce LWC Flows) and administration
Proficiency with Salesforce tools like Data Loader SOQL Flow Builder etc
Tertiary Qualifications in Computer Science Information Technology or related field or a combination of study and related work experience
Excellent problemsolving communication and analytical skills
Salesforce Platform Developer I and Salesforce Administrator Certificates
Willingness to ability to perform Administrative duties on a daily basis as required
